What is Honda HR-V called in Japan?
In Japan, the Honda HR-V is marketed under the name Vezel.
The Vezel branding reflects Honda's domestic-market naming convention. While the vehicle is known as the HR-V in most regions, Honda uses different names to align with local branding and consumer recognition in Japan, where the Vezel has been the domestic-market designation for the compact SUV since its debut in 2013.
Regional naming at a glance
Here is how Honda labels this compact SUV across major markets, highlighting the Japanese Vezel name alongside the HR-V and XR-V variants in other regions.
- Japan: Vezel — the domestic-market name used for the Honda compact SUV since 2013. The Japan Vezel shares the same platform and most features as the HR-V sold elsewhere, but the badge and marketing are tailored to the local market.
- North America and Europe: HR-V — the global name used by Honda for the same compact SUV sold outside Japan.
- China: XR-V — the local name for the Chinese-market version of the HR-V, produced through a joint-venture and tailored to local preferences.
In short, if you are shopping in Japan, look for Vezel; in other regions you’ll primarily encounter HR-V, with XR-V appearing in China.
Historical context and branding
The Vezel name originated with Honda’s domestic-market rollout in Japan around 2013, while the HR-V badge has been used for the global market outside Japan. This regional branding approach reflects how automakers tailor product naming to local consumer recognition without implying a different vehicle.
- 2013: Honda launches the Vezel in Japan as the domestic-market designation for the compact SUV.
- 2015: The HR-V badge debuts in North America and other regions for the same vehicle family.
- Recent years: Honda maintains the Vezel name in Japan while continuing to use HR-V in most international markets; China uses XR-V for its local variant.
The naming distinction is cultural and marketing-oriented rather than a signal of a different model in most cases.
